苏怀 %A 王均平 %A 潘保田 %A 明庆忠 %A 史正涛 %J 地理学报 %D 2008 %I %X Based on field and geomorphologic investigations,along with analysis of thermoluminescence(TL),magnetostratigraphy and loess-paleosol sequence on terraces,we found that at least four Yellow River terraces,whose ages are 0.86 Ma,0.62 Ma,0.13 Ma and 0.05 Ma,have been developed on west Henan fault-uplift system from Sanmen Gorge to Mengjin reach and but only three Yellow River terraces,whose ages are 1.24 Ma,0.25 Ma and 0.05 Ma,have been developed on North China fault depression system from Mengjin to Kouma reach.All the terraces have similar structure that they have paleosols with a thickness of several meters developed on top of the fluvial silt.It shows that the Yellow River incised when terraces were abandoned during the transitional period from glacial to interglacial and there may be a link between the formation of terraces and glacial-interglacial climatic cycles.However,the differences in Yellow River terrace sequences between the two tectonic units,i.e.,west Henan fault-uplift and North China fault depression,indicate that the land uplift has been playing an important role in the formation of these terraces. %K Sanmen Gorge %K Yellow River terrace %K climatic change %K land uplift
